首页 未命名文章正文

网站设计与开发,CSS在网页布局中的关键作用,CSS在网站设计与开发中的核心布局艺术

未命名 2025年12月21日 22:36 4 admin
CSS在网站设计与开发中扮演着至关重要的角色,它负责网页的样式、布局和视觉效果,确保内容在不同设备和浏览器上的一致性,通过CSS,开发者可以精确控制文本、颜色、字体和间距等元素,提升用户体验,同时简化网页的维护和更新过程。

随着互联网技术的飞速发展,网站已经成为企业展示自身形象、拓展市场的重要平台,一个优秀的网站不仅需要美观的界面,更需要良好的用户体验,在网站设计与开发过程中,CSS(层叠样式表)扮演着至关重要的角色,本文将探讨CSS在网页布局中的关键作用,以及如何运用CSS提升网站的整体质量。

CSS的作用

  1. 美化网页:CSS可以定义网页的字体、颜色、背景、边框等样式,使网页更具吸引力,通过合理运用CSS,可以使网站界面美观大方,提升用户体验。

  2. 提高网页兼容性:CSS可以确保网页在不同浏览器和设备上的显示效果一致,通过编写兼容性良好的CSS代码,可以使网站在多种环境下正常运行。

  3. 优化网页加载速度:CSS可以将样式与HTML内容分离,减少HTTP请求次数,从而提高网页加载速度。

  4. 便于维护和更新:CSS可以将样式集中管理,方便进行维护和更新,当需要修改网站整体风格时,只需修改CSS代码,即可实现批量更新。

CSS在网页布局中的应用

  1. 盒子模型:CSS中的盒子模型是网页布局的基础,通过设置盒子的margin、padding、border和width/height属性,可以实现对网页元素的定位和布局。

  2. 布局方式:CSS提供了多种布局方式,如浮动布局、定位布局、网格布局等,以下列举几种常见的布局方式:

(1)浮动布局:通过设置元素的float属性,可以使元素在水平方向上浮动,从而实现水平排列,浮动布局常用于实现两列布局。

(2)定位布局:通过设置元素的position属性,可以实现对元素的绝对定位或相对定位,定位布局适用于实现复杂布局,如导航栏、侧边栏等。

(3)网格布局:CSS Grid布局是一种全新的布局方式,可以实现灵活的网格布局,通过设置grid-template-columns、grid-template-rows等属性,可以创建具有固定或弹性大小的网格容器。

  1. 响应式设计:随着移动设备的普及,响应式设计已成为网站设计的重要趋势,CSS媒体查询(Media Queries)可以实现针对不同屏幕尺寸的样式适配,确保网站在不同设备上均有良好的显示效果。

  2. 布局优化:在实际布局过程中,需要注意以下优化技巧:

(1)避免使用过多的嵌套:过多的嵌套会增加CSS代码的复杂度,降低维护性。

(2)合理利用CSS选择器:选择器的选择范围越小,CSS的执行效率越高。

(3)合并同类项:将具有相同样式的元素合并,减少代码量。

CSS开发技巧

  1. 学习CSS规范:熟悉CSS规范,有助于编写高质量、兼容性良好的代码。

  2. 利用CSS预处理器:CSS预处理器如Sass、Less等,可以提高CSS代码的可维护性和复用性。

  3. 代码规范:遵循良好的代码规范,如命名规范、注释规范等,有助于提高代码的可读性。

  4. 模块化开发:将CSS代码划分为多个模块,便于管理和维护。

  5. 使用CSS框架:如Bootstrap、Foundation等,可以快速搭建响应式网站。

CSS在网站设计与开发中具有举足轻重的地位,掌握CSS技巧,有助于提升网站的整体质量,为用户提供良好的用户体验,在今后的工作中,我们要不断学习、实践,提高CSS技能,为网站建设贡献力量。

标签: 网站设计

上海锐衡凯网络科技有限公司,www.hadiqi.com网络热门最火问答,网络技术服务,技术服务,技术开发,技术交流 备案号:沪ICP备2023039795号 内容仅供参考 本站内容均来源于网络,如有侵权,请联系我们删除QQ:597817868